Perspective of a 3D Rendering


3D rendering or photo realistic rendering is a nomenclature to produce an image based on three-dimensional data stored in a computer. 3D rendering requires a lot of work, usually an unlimited amount of creative control over what may appear on the scene and how it is presented graphically to obtain good results. Before you can do this, you must first perform the modeling or animation process. It says real time because the computer processes without delay, with each movement or modification of the 3D model.

Detailed models: building models is an extremely laborious process, even more than our 3D models. It requires scrupulous attention to small details to achieve perfection. Basically, a 3D model is a cable representation of a computer simulated object. To create good 3D models, you need a powerful computer and processor to run most of the software. Then you can generate your 3D model when rendering it. A process that allows you to create a flat image of the template with texture and lighting added to the template to complement your work.
